Say goodbye to the limited number of results per page when using Google search! The Google Custom Search Enhancer extension allows you to customize your Google searches and make them more efficient.
Table Of Content
What is Google Custom Search Enhancer?

Google Custom Search Enhancer is an open-source Chrome browser extension that enhances your Google search experience. This extension allows you to set the number of search results displayed per page (up to 100) and specify which Google domains the extension should work on.
Why You Need This Extension
Google searches typically show only 10 results per page by default. This creates a need to constantly navigate between pages, especially when doing detailed research, resulting in wasted time. With Google Custom Search Enhancer, you can:
- View up to 100 results on a single page
- Reduce the need to navigate between pages
- Complete your research faster and more efficiently
- Activate this feature for specific Google domains of your choice (google.com, google.com.tr, etc.)
Key Features
- Customizable Result Count: Ability to display 1-100 results per page
- Domain Whitelisting: Choose which Google domains the extension works on
- Quick Popup Menu: Easily enable or disable the extension
- Detailed Settings Page: Manage domains and other settings
- Multilingual Support: English and Turkish interface
- Theme Compatibility: Automatically adapts to Chrome’s light and dark themes
How to Use
- Install the Extension: Download and install the extension from the Chrome Web Store or GitHub.
- Configure Basic Settings: Click on the extension icon to open the popup menu:
- Enable or disable the extension
- Set the number of results to display per page (maximum 100)
- Click the “Settings” button for more detailed options
- Customize Domains: On the settings page, enter the Google domains (e.g., google.com, google.com.tr) where the extension should work, separated by spaces.
- Search on Google: Now when you search on Google, results will be displayed in the number you specified!
Technical Details
The extension dynamically modifies the Google search URL to display your desired number of results per page. It does this by:
- Adjusting the “num” value in URL parameters to set the result count
- Working on user-specified domains
- Storing user preferences in browser storage (chrome.storage.sync)
- Providing a powerful yet lightweight experience using JavaScript and Chrome Extension API
Security and Privacy
Google Custom Search Enhancer:
- Does not collect user data
- Does not display ads
- Uses only the minimum permissions required
- Is completely open-source (code can be examined on GitHub)
Installation
Installation from GitHub (Developer Mode)
- Download the project as a ZIP from the GitHub repository
- Go to
chrome://extensions
in your Chrome browser - Enable “Developer mode” in the top right corner
- Click “Load unpacked” and select the downloaded folder
Installation from Chrome Web Store
[Link will be added here when the extension is published in the Chrome Web Store]
Open Source Contributions
This extension is open-source and hosted on GitHub. If you’d like to contribute, you can visit the project repository, report issues, or add new features.
Google Custom Search Enhancer is a perfect solution for anyone looking to be more efficient and faster with Google searches. It will take your browser experience to the next level. Try it now and see how it makes your Google searches more effective!
Project URL
https://github.com/rideo1622/google-search-enhancer